In Salesforce, when setting up a Master-Detail relationship, you can view detail data through the automatically generated Related List on the Master object page. However, when managing a large amount of detail data, you might encounter some common challenges that make it less convenient:

  • Limited Filtering Capabilities: It is difficult to perform complex searches and apply detailed filters, making it hard to quickly find the data you need.
  • Inefficient Bulk Operations: The default list does not support bulk processing, such as Excel Export/Import, Mass Actions, and Row Actions.
  • Poor Mobile Usability: On mobile devices, users must navigate to the Related List’s detail page, reducing efficiency.

Step 3: Adding the List to the Master Page

Finally, add the configured list to a Salesforce Lightning Page to manage detail data efficiently from the Master object page.

How to Add the List in Lightning App Builder
  1. Navigate to the Master object’s page.
  2. Select Set Up > Edit Page.
  3. In the Components section, go to Custom-Managed and select Related List Configurator.
  4. Search for the configured list to use in List Configurator and save the changes.
